Преимущества алгоритмической торговли: Почему трейдеры в восторге
Алгоритмическая торговля — часто её называют просто “алго-трейдинг” — полностью изменила мир трейдинга, и понятно почему. Представьте, что вам не нужно больше сидеть перед множеством экранов весь день, рассчитывая точки входа и выхода, и постоянно борясь с эмоциональными горками рынка. Вместо этого представьте себе программное обеспечение, которое выполняет все эти сложные задачи за вас, исполняя продуманные стратегии с молниеносной скоростью и с точностью. Это звучит как мечта, но для многих трейдеров это уже реальность.
Одно из главных преимуществ алгоритмической торговли — это её эффективность. Алгоритмы могут анализировать рыночные условия, отслеживать изменения цен и совершать сделки за миллисекунды — то, чего человек не сможет достичь с такой же последовательностью. Когда речь идет о высокочастотной торговле, это становится важнейшим фактором. Такие сделки происходят за доли секунды, и даже малейшее запоздание может обернуться разницей между прибылью и убытком. Для тех трейдеров, которые стремятся использовать каждую возможность на рынке, алго-трейдинг — это их главное оружие.
Контроль эмоций и последовательность
Еще одно большое преимущество заключается в том, что алгоритмическая торговля устраняет “человеческий фактор” — эмоциональные перепады, которые часто приводят к принятию неверных решений. Эмоции, такие как страх, жадность и тревога, заставляли многих трейдеров терять деньги, совершая импульсивные сделки. Алгоритмы же не подвержены эмоциям. Они выполняют инструкции в точности, что позволяет совершать сделки без колебаний и сомнений. Это приводит к уровню последовательности, который сложно достичь даже самым дисциплинированным трейдерам. А в мире, где стабильность — ключевой фактор, это действительно меняет правила игры.
Но это не только о скорости и эмоциях; это также о бэктестинг. Алго-трейдеры могут брать исторические данные, тестировать свои стратегии на них и видеть, как они работали бы в прошлом. Это невероятно важно для того, чтобы оптимизировать подход перед тем, как использовать его в реальной торговле. Представьте, что можно оглянуться на годы данных и понять, как ваша стратегия справилась бы с каждым рыночным сценарием — это мощно. Это дает уверенность в том, что после внедрения алгоритм будет работать так, как ожидается.
Примеры из реального мира
Возьмем, к примеру, маркет-мейкеров— они используют алго-трейдинг, чтобы обеспечивать ликвидность на рынке. Покупая и продавая активы с невероятной скоростью, они делают рынок активным и эффективным, зарабатывая небольшую маржу с каждой сделки. Другой пример — это рост розничных торговых ботов, где даже мелкие трейдеры теперь имеют доступ к уже готовым алгоритмам для управления своими сделками. Такие инструменты, как MetaTrader и NinjaTrader, демократизировали доступ, позволяя обычным трейдерам автоматизировать стратегии, которые они могли бы не справиться выполнить вручную.
Но не все идеально: Недостатки алго-трейдинга
Несмотря на все свои преимущества, алго-трейдинг имеет и свои недостатки. Во-первых, алгоритмы полагаются на доступность чистых и актуальных данных. Любая ошибка или задержка в этих данных может привести к неверным решениям и значительным убыткам. Представьте, что вы запускаете алгоритм, который полагается на ценовые потоки для исполнения стратегии, но внезапно данные задерживаются даже на секунду — это может означать, что сделка, которая должна была принести прибыль, превращается в убыток. В мире высокоскоростной торговли каждая миллисекунда имеет значение.
Еще один серьезный недостаток заключается в необходимости постоянного мониторинга. Многие считают, что можно просто настроить алгоритм и позволить ему работать без контроля, но это не так. Рынки непредсказуемы, и даже тщательно оптимизированный алгоритм может столкнуться с ситуациями, к которым он не был готов. Если происходит молниеносный крах или неожиданная новость потрясает рынок, неподконтрольный алгоритм может совершить катастрофические сделки. Вспомните знаменитый инцидент с Knight Capital в 2012 году, когда программная ошибка привела к убыткам в размере $440 миллионов всего за 45 минут. Это событие служит болезненным напоминанием о важности правильного управления этими системами.
Есть также фактор сложности. Создание надежного алгоритма — это нелегко; оно требует знаний в области программирования, понимания рынка и умения работать с техническими индикаторами и управлением рисками. Многие розничные трейдеры оказываются перегружены технической стороной вопроса. К тому же, даже когда всё настроено идеально, алго-трейдинг не гарантирует прибыли. Это может привести к чрезмерному оптимизму, когда трейдеры начинают верить, что их “волшебный код” станет их билетом к богатству, хотя на самом деле рынок всегда может преподнести сюрпризы.
Заключение: Сбалансированный взгляд
Правда в том, что алгоритмическая торговля предлагает невероятные преимущества — скорость, эффективность, отсутствие эмоций и возможность тестирования стратегий на истории. Эти преимущества дают трейдерам преимущество на быстро меняющемся рынке. Но, как и любой инструмент, его нужно использовать с осторожностью. Это не волшебная палочка, и риски сбоев, плохих данных или неожиданных рыночных событий вполне реальны.
Как сказал популярный трейдер и техно-энтузиаст Джек Швагер: “Алгоритмы могут быть мощными инструментами, но они нуждаются в человеческом контроле. Момент, когда мы забываем об этом, — это момент, когда мы открываемся для больших и неожиданных убытков.” Поэтому, хотя алго-трейдинг приносит многое на стол, важно всегда оставаться внимательным и никогда не позволять машине полностью принимать решения за вас.